Ari Aster Is Back Along with A24 For ‘Beau is Afraid’

Image Credit: Yahoo!

A24 has revealed the first poster for ‘Beau is Afraid’, Ari Aster’s upcoming horror film starring Joaquin Phoenix.

The film is written and directed by Ari Aster. This is be the directors third project with A24, with his two previous films ‘Hereditary’ and ‘Midsommar’ two of the biggest horror films. ‘Beau Is Afraid’ will be led by Joaquin Phoenix, and he will be joined by Nathan Lane, Patti LuPone, Amy Ryan, Kylie Rogers, Parker Posey, Michael Gandolfini and more.
